| Common Name | Gasteria, ox tongue, cow’s tongue |
| Name | Gasteria |
| Type | Succulent Plant |
| Foliage Colour | Green Shade |
| Pot Size | 3 to 4 inch |
| Special Features | Air purifier,Ornamental,Low Maintenance |
| Light | Needs plenty of bright light to survive and thrive. If growing the plant indoors, provide the brightest light possible. |
| Water | It’s best to allow the soil to become dry between each watering which will depend on the time of year, how much humidity and amount of sunlight it’s getting. Allowing too much water to sit at the bottom of the pot with the roots will cause them to rot (avoid this). |
| Temperature | 19 – 25 degree |
| Misting | Strictly No Misting |
| Soil | Well-draining soil is important |
| Feeding | Feed each week or two (maybe less) with a weak or diluted liquid fertilizer. Fertilizer made for succulents may be your best bet, that does not need to be a high strength type. |
